/* Contao Open Source CMS, (c) 2005-2016 Leo Feyer, LGPL license */
body,form,figure{margin:0;padding:0}img{border:0}header,footer,nav,section,aside,article,figure,figcaption{display:block}body{font-size:100.01%}select,input,textarea{font-size:99%}#container,.inside{position:relative}#main,#left,#right{float:left;position:relative}#main{width:100%}#left{margin-left:-100%}#right{margin-right:-100%}#footer{clear:both}#main .inside{min-height:1px}.ce_gallery>ul{margin:0;padding:0;overflow:hidden;list-style:none}.ce_gallery>ul li{float:left}.ce_gallery>ul li.col_first{clear:left}.float_left{float:left}.float_right{float:right}.block{overflow:hidden}.clear,#clear{height:.1px;font-size:.1px;line-height:.1px;clear:both}.invisible{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}.custom{display:block}#container:after,.custom:after{content:"";display:table;clear:both}
html,
body,
div,
span,
applet,
object,
iframe,
h1,
h2,
h3,
h4,
h5,
h6,
p,
blockquote,
pre,
a,
abbr,
acronym,
address,
big,
cite,
code,
del,
dfn,
em,
img,
ins,
kbd,
q,
s,
samp,
small,
strike,
sub,
sup,
tt,
var,
b,
u,
i,
center,
dl,
dt,
dd {
    margin:0;
    padding:0;
    vertical-align:baseline;
    border:0;
    font-size:100%;
    font: inherit;
}
ol,
ul,
li,
fieldset,
form,
label,
legend,
table,
caption,
tbody,
tfoot,
thead,
tr,
th,
td,
article,
aside,
canvas,
details,
embed,
figure,
figcaption,
footer,
header,
hgroup,
menu,
nav,
output,
ruby,
section,
summary,
time,
mark,
audio,
video {
    margin:0;
    padding:0;
    vertical-align:baseline;
    border:0;
    font-size:100%;
    font: inherit;
}
ol,
ul {
    list-style-type:square;
    list-style-position: inside;
}

/* HTML5 display-role reset for older browsers */
article,
aside,
details,
figcaption,
figure,
footer,
header,
hgroup,
menu,
nav,
section {
    display:block;
}
body {
    line-height:1;
}
ol,
ul {
    list-style: none;
}
blockquote,
q {
    quotes: none;
}
blockquote:before,
blockquote:after,
q:before,
q:after {
    content: '';
    content: none;
}
table {
    border-collapse:collapse;
    border-spacing:0;
}

/* Contao Open Source CMS, (c) 2005-2016 Leo Feyer, LGPL license */
body,div,h1,h2,h3,h4,h5,h6,p,blockquote,pre,code,ol,ul,li,dl,dt,dd,figure,table,th,td,form,fieldset,legend,input,textarea{margin:0;padding:0}table{border-spacing:0;border-collapse:collapse}caption,th,td{text-align:left;text-align:start;vertical-align:top}abbr,acronym{font-variant:normal;border-bottom:1px dotted #666;cursor:help}blockquote,q{quotes:none}fieldset,img{border:0}ul{list-style-type:none}sup{vertical-align:text-top}sub{vertical-align:text-bottom}del{text-decoration:line-through}ins{text-decoration:none}header,footer,nav,section,aside,article,figure,figcaption{display:block}body{font:12px/1 "Lucida Grande","Lucida Sans Unicode",Verdana,sans-serif;color:#000}input,button,textarea,select{font-family:inherit;font-size:99%;font-weight:inherit}pre,code{font-family:Monaco,monospace}h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}h1{font-size:1.8333em}h2{font-size:1.6667em}h3{font-size:1.5em}h4{font-size:1.3333em}table{font-size:inherit}caption,th{font-weight:bold}a{color:#00f}h1,h2,h3,h4,h5,h6{margin-top:1em}h1,h2,h3,h4,h5,h6,p,pre,blockquote,table,ol,ul,form{margin-bottom:12px}
/* reset.css */
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,sub,sup,tt,var,b,u,i,center,dl,dt,dd{margin:0;padding:0;vertical-align:baseline;border:0;font-size:100%;font: inherit}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;vertical-align:baseline;border:0;font-size:100%;font: inherit}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style: none}blockquote,q{quotes: none}blockquote:before,blockquote:after,q:before,q:after{content: '';content: none}table{border-collapse:collapse;border-spacing:0}
@media all,aural,braille,embossed,handheld,projection,screen,tty,tv{
/* glanzpunkt_screen.css */
*{margin:0;padding:0;img {border: 0;}}body{width:100%;background-color:#04497a;font:100%/130% Verdana;color:#093769}#header{margin:0;padding:0}.header_zeile1 p{left:276px;top:55px;position:absolute;margin:0;padding:0;font-size:1.6em;line-height:1.2em;color:#717071}.header_zeile2 p{left:158px;top:87px;position:absolute;margin:0;padding:0;font-size:1em}.mod_navigation{left:16px;top:267px;position:absolute;font-family:Verdana;font-weight:bold;text-decoration:none;z-index:100}.mod_navigation_rechts{right:16px;text-align:right;z-index:50}.mod_navigation li{display:inline;padding-right:1em}.mod_navigation_rechts li{display:inline;padding-left:1em;color:#fff}.mod_navigation li a,.mod_navigation_rechts li a{display:inline;font-weight:normal;text-decoration:none;color:#04497A}.mod_navigation_rechts li a{color:#FFF}#main{background-color:#FFFEFA;background-image:url("../img/background-glanzpunkt.jpg");background-repeat:repeat-y}#main .inside{padding:54px 30px 24px}h1{padding-bottom:.7em;font-size:1.5em}h2{padding-top:1em;padding-bottom:.3em;font-size:1.3em}p{padding-top:.5em;padding-bottom:.5em;font-size:1.0em;line-height:2em}ul{margin-bottom:2em}li,ul{margin-left:.5em;list-style-type:square;list-style}#herzlich-willkommen-rechte-spalte{margin-bottom:3em}#herzlich-willkommen-rechte-spalte p,#der-chef-rechte-spalte p{margin-bottom:2em;text-align:left;font-size:1.1em;line-height:2em}#herzlich-willkommen-rechte-spalte img{left:611px;top:248px;position:absolute}#ihr-partner-fuer-gebaeudereinigung{background-image:url("../img/background-ihr-partner.jpg");background-repeat:repeat-y}#ihr-partner-fuer-gebaeudereinigung p{margin-right:3em;text-align:right;font-size:1.2em;line-height:1.6em}#das-team-damals-und-heute img{padding-top:1em;padding-bottom:1em;padding-left:1em}#team_chef p{line-height:1.2em}#team-rechte-spalte img{left:611px;top:220px;position:absolute}#tabelle-mit-den-leistungen{margin-top:28px;margin-bottom:47px;background-image:url("../img/background-glanzpunkt_tabelle.png");background-repeat:repeat-y;border:2px solid #FCBB23}#die-mitarbeiter-mit-fotos p{margin-bottom:1em;font-size:.8em;line-height:1.2em}.referenzen_kleine_fotos p{margin-top:-1em;margin-bottom:1em;font-size:.8em;line-height:1.2em}#tabelle-mit-den-leistungen th{width:25%;padding:4px 3px 4px 9px;text-align:left;border:3px solid #ffb200}#tabelle-mit-den-leistungen td{padding:4px 3px 4px 9px;text-align:left;border-right:3px solid #ffb200;border-left:3px solid #ffb200}.copyright p{margin-top:-2.0em;margin-bottom:4em;font-size:.8em}#adresse-und-3-fotos-linke-spalte img{margin-top:1em;margin-bottom:1em}a{text-decoration:underline;color:#093769}strong,th{font-weight:bold}.float_left{float:left}.zwei_spalten_spalte_links{width:270px;float:left}.zwei_spalten_spalte_rechts{width:585px;margin-left:315px;padding:0}.drei_spalten_spalte_links{width:270px;float:left}.drei_spalten_spalte_mitte{width:270px;float:left;margin-left:45px}.drei_spalten_spalte_rechts{width:270px;margin-left:630px}#f1{margin-top:2em}#f1 label{display:block;margin-top:1.5em}#f1 input,#f1 textarea,#f1 submit{width:477px;margin-bottom:1.5em}#f1 textarea{height:10em}.trenner{clear:both}#impressum p,#haftungsausschluss p,#layout-und-umsetzung p{line-height:1.2em}
}
